Purple-Red Trail via Purple Trail is a 2.4-mile out-and-back in Caroline Tuthill Preserve near Ocean Heights, MA. It is mostly level, with 26 ft of elevation gain.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

- Start at the trailhead, heading NE.
- 100 ftSharp right onto Purple Trail, heading SE.
- 0.7 miContinue straight onto Purple-Red Trail, heading SE.
- 0.5 miReach Purple-Red Trail, then turn around and head back the way you came.
- 0.5 miContinue straight onto Purple Trail, heading NW.
- 0.7 miSharp left, heading W.
- 50 ftArrive back at the trailhead.
